当前位置:首页 > 数据库 > 正文

shell编程入门书籍(linux简单的shell编程)

shell编程入门书籍(linux简单的shell编程)

大家好,shell编程入门书籍相信很多的网友都不是很明白,包括linux简单的shell编程也是一样,不过没有关系,接下来就来为大家分享关于shell编程入门书籍和li...

大家好,shell编程入门书籍相信很多的网友都不是很明白,包括linux简单的shell编程也是一样,不过没有关系,接下来就来为大家分享关于shell编程入门书籍和linux简单的shell编程的一些知识点,大家可以关注收藏,免得下次来找不到哦,下面我们开始吧!

学习linux推荐图书

1.《Linux程序设计(第4版)》(经典入门书)

2.《跟阿铭学Linux》(畅销新书)

3.深入理解程序设计:使用Linux汇编语言(畅销新书)

4.《深入Linux内核架构》(经典书)

5.《Linuxshell脚本编程入门》(新书)、

6.《Linux命令行与shell脚本编程大全(第2版)》(经典书)

7.《LinuxShell脚本攻略(第2版)》(新书)

8.《Linux就是这个范儿》(畅销新书)

9.《ARMLinux内核源码剖析》(畅销新书)

10.《Linux系统架构和应用技巧》(新书)

11.《只是为了好玩:Linux之父林纳斯自传》(畅销经典)下载链接

零基础的人学编程有哪些好用的APP

这里简单介绍一下吧,有2种类型的APP可供学习编程,一种是学习型的APP,像网易公开课、w3cschool编程学院等,主要以视频等资料教程为主,一种是实操型的APP,像AIDE,QPython3等,主要以实际性的编程为主,下面我分别介绍一下这2种类型的APP,感兴趣的朋友可以自己下载尝试一下:

学习型APP

这个其实手机上很多,各种编程资料都有,这里以网易公开课、w3cschool编程学院这2个软件为例,简单介绍一下:

1.网易公开课:这个大部分人都应该听说过,主要是一些高校的免费视频课程,各个方面都有涉及,其中就有编程的,下面我简单介绍一下这个软件的安装和使用:

安装网易公开课:这个直接到手机应用中搜索就行,如下,直接下载安装:

安装完成后,打开这个软件,直接在搜索栏搜索相关编程资料就行,如下,很丰富:

2.w3cschool编程学院:这个不少人应该也听过,这里的资料主要以文本教程为主,涉及的编程语言很多,前端、后端、数据库都有,很不错,下面我简单介绍一下这个软件的安装和使用:

安装的话,与上面一样,直接搜索就行,如下,直接下载:

安装完成后,打开这个软件,这里就可以搜索相关编程资料了,很多也很广,如下:

实操型APP

这里的手机软件也很多,像可以编程Java的AIDE,编程C/C++的C++编译器,编程Python的QPython3,下面我分别介绍一下这3个软件的安装和使用:

1.AIDE:这是安卓手机上的一个Java集成开发环境,可以开发简单的Java程序和安卓程序,自带有语法提示、自动补全等功能,使用起来非常不错:

安装的话,直接在手机应用中搜索就行,如下,直接下载安装:

安装完成后,打开这个软件,新建项目,就可以直接编程Java程序了,效果如下:

也可以开发简单的安卓程序,代码如下:

点击运行这个安卓程序,效果如下:

2.C++编译器:这个就是手机上的一个C/C++开发环境,可以直接编辑编译C/C++程序,代码高亮、自动检查,使用起来也非常不错:

安装,与上面一样,直接搜索就行,如下:

安装完成后,打开这个软件,就可以直接编写C/C++程序了,效果如下:

自带有TCC+uClibc编译器,所以可以直接编译运行C/C++程序,如下:

3.QPython3:这个顾名思义,就是手机上的一个Python3开发环境,自带有Python3解释器,可以命令行运行Python程序,也可以编写一些简单的安卓程序:

安装的话,直接手机搜索就行,如下,直接点击下载安装:

安装完成后,打开这个软件,就可以直接打开PythonShell控制台,运行Python程序了,效果如下:

也可以自开发一些简单的安卓程序,主要用到androidhelper这个库,测试代码如下:

程序运行效果如下,很简单的对话框程序:

至此,就介绍完了这2种学习编程的APP。总的来说,这些软件使用起来都非常不错,对于入门编程的人来说,是一种不错的选择,可以在闲暇时间补充一下编程知识,但是如果想认真搞编程的话,建议还是以电脑为主,编辑调试更方便,也更容易,网上也有相关教程和资料,感兴趣的话,可以搜一下,希望以上分享的内容能对你有所帮助吧,也欢迎大家评论、留言。

在学习shell,要不要转python编程呢这两个专业的前景怎么样

shell是Linux运维的时候必须的一种语言,我在工作中经常用到,python在平时一些小工具,选择学习Shell或者Python这两个编程语言之前,需要先考虑自己的学习目标、需求和兴趣。Shell适合于处理管道、重定向、文件操作等系统级别的任务,而Python则更为通用,可以用来编写各种类型的应用程序、网站和算法等。

对于这两种编程语言的前景,从已有的就业市场情况看,Python的需求量正在逐渐上升,成为了最受欢迎的编程语言之一,而Shell编程虽然在系统管理领域有一定的优势,但是并不是一个很广泛使用的编程语言。所以,在职业发展方面,如果想要进入互联网行业,学习Python可能更为有利。

有哪些适合新手学编程的书推荐

推荐零基础的人看《啊哈c语言》

shell有什么用,能做什么工作

Shell脚本主要应用在系统管理方面,比如你学过linux,那么专业的Linux管理一般来说都会通过shell进行脚本编写,实现自动化的管理过程。

shell也就是将bash中的命令,函数等通过规定的语法进行编写,来达到所需功能的脚本。

shell编写的脚本怎么在游戏中用

要在游戏中使用shell脚本,您需要确保游戏支持执行外部脚本或命令行操作。通常,游戏开发者会提供一些与游戏相关的API、插件或命令行工具,以便玩家可以扩展游戏功能或进行自定义操作。

以下是一般情况下在游戏中使用shell脚本的一般步骤:

1.确认游戏支持:首先,您需要确定游戏是否支持执行外部脚本或命令行操作。您可以查看游戏的官方文档、论坛或与开发者进行沟通,了解游戏的扩展能力和自定义机制。

2.创建脚本:使用文本编辑器创建shell脚本文件,您可以编写一些自定义逻辑、命令或操作,根据您的需求来实现特定的功能。

3.执行脚本:根据游戏提供的自定义接口、插件或命令行工具,调用shell脚本来执行您的操作。具体的方法可能因游戏而异,您可以参考游戏文档或相关资源来了解如何在游戏中执行shell脚本。

请注意,以上步骤仅为一般指导,实际情况可能因不同的游戏、平台或版本而有所不同。如果游戏没有明确支持shell脚本或命令行操作,您可能需要考虑其他方式来实现您的需求,如使用游戏提供的API或插件开发工具。

END,本文到此结束,如果可以帮助到大家,还望关注本站哦!

最新文章